Pakistan Agricultural Research Council undergoes modernization with Chinese collaboration

Islamabad: The Pakistan Agricultural Research Council (PARC) has begun a comprehensive modernization and restructuring process to align with international standards and improve effectiveness. The initiative includes collaboration with the Chinese Academy of Agricultural Sciences to enhance research infrastructure, methodologies, and scientific capacity. The overhaul focuses on prioritizing research areas, upgrading laboratories and facilities, and improving scientists’ capabilities. Joint projects may also address crop yield improvement, climate resilience, and food security. Experts say the partnership will provide Pakistan access to advanced agricultural technologies, smart farming methods, and disease-resistant crop varieties. The initiative is expected to strengthen research quality, increase farmer productivity, boost agricultural exports, and support the national economy.
